Known Issues 3
Coolant expansion tank / hose failure
▸Coolant warning light, steam, puddle under car
Same plastic cooling vulnerability as M54. Replace preventively.
Recommended at 100k km in Greece. Heat shortens plastic cooling component life.
VANOS solenoid / oil feed failure
▸Rough idle, check engine light, loss of low-end torque, rattle on startup
Electric VANOS solenoids can fail or clog with dirty oil. Often clears with cleaning. Solenoid replacement €80-150 each.
Oil change history critical. Neglected oil causes solenoid clogging.
Hydraulic lifter tick on cold start
▸Ticking first 10-30 sec after cold start, disappears warm
Very common N52 characteristic. Not destructive. Usually dirty oil or long intervals. Resolves with fresh oil.
Less concern in Greek climate — warm starts mean shorter tick duration. Keep oil fresh at 7-8k km.

What are the common problems with the N52?
The most common issues are:
- Coolant expansion tank / hose failure — moderate, repair cost €100–€300, 80,000 km–150,000 km
- VANOS solenoid / oil feed failure — moderate, repair cost €150–€400, 80,000 km–160,000 km
- Hydraulic lifter tick on cold start — minor, repair cost €0–€200, 60,000 km–∞

What years was the N52 produced?
The BMW N52 was produced from 2004 to 2015. It is a 2996cc I6 petrol na engine.
